The effect of intravesical chemohyperthermia with mitomycin in non-muscle-invasive bladder tumour patients who cannot tolerate BCG treatment or recur after treatment and refuse cystectomy.

Enes Malik AkdaşMustafa Melih ÇulhaEngin TelliEfe BosnalıSerdar BaykalEnes Abdullah BaynalKerem TekeÖnder Kara
Published in: International urology and nephrology (2024)
Intravesical CHT-MMC can be considered as an alternative treatment in selected well-informed patients with non-muscle-invasive papillary urothelial carcinoma who are unresponsive to BCG or intolerant to BCG. Prospectively designed studies with larger number of patients are needed.
